Couldn't find a thread on this, and I figured we should have one. Max Payne 3 follows the events of the first 2 games with Max leaving the dark metropolis of NYC for sunny, vibrant Sao Paolo, Brazil. It definitely changes up the dynamic of the previous games, which were always gritty and dark, much like the urban environment of the city Max was in. I know Rockstar has gotten a lot of back lash for changing the locale as well as the look of the character, but change isn't always a bad thing. Most of the core gameplay returns, such as bullet time and Max's dolphin dives, as well as some new features. Rockstar took over development themselves, and while it's been a long time coming I can't wait for this game.
I got to see a personal demo of it back in October at NYCC, and the game looks pretty sick. I have a lot of faith in Rockstar, the GTA games are all great, RDR was amazing, and with an already strong franchise like Max Payne I don't think they will have any problems. I really like the first two games, but this has a new developer and a new writer, so I'm skeptical to say the least.
The gameplay looks to be fairly faithful to the original games... but that's not what made them great. The gameplay, outside of bullet time which is far from being a unique selling point these days, was pretty standard fare.
It was the style of storytelling that really drew me to these games, and I hope that's not gone anywhere. The trailer looks promising in that area, but a trailer can be anything (see: Dead Island). _________________

I would be worried about that too, but since Rockstar is doing MP3 in house, they got Dan Houser (writer behind GTA IV and RDR) to do the story for this game as well. That's what gives me faith for it. Still gonna be weird not seeing Max in NYC the whole time, there is a NYC level but it's in the very beginning of the game and acts as the prologue. |
